Puente Pachachaca, Road bridge in Peru

The Pachachaca Bridge spans the Pachachaca River in Apurímac.

This bridge dates back to the colonial era, showcasing centuries-old architecture.

Pachachaca is a symbol of Peruvian cultural heritage.

It connects towns and facilitates local transportation needs.

Despite its age, Pachachaca stands as a testament to enduring engineering.
